Synopsis "Restoring Acres"

Vietnam veteran Dan Bailey understands the struggles with PTSD. When his horse, DJ, befriends a navy SEAL, the friendship among the three becomes a partnership. Together, with a team of other military and police veterans, they face times of fun, tragedy, fear, and restoration in their lives. Join the Restoring Acres team as God leads them on an adventure to find hope, healing, forgiveness, self-worth, and most importantly, love. "I have never seen a Christian novel like this!
